When summer temperatures rise, your car AC maintenance becomes essential. A properly working AC keeps your ride comfortable, prevents overheating in stop-and-go traffic, and helps maintain clear windows on humid days.

To stay cool and avoid costly repairs, follow these tips to keep your car’s AC system running at peak performance.

Run The AC Regularly

Use your air conditioning system for at least 10 minutes every week, even during cooler months. This helps maintain pressure in the system and keeps the compressor in working order. Consistent use also keeps seals and hoses lubricated, which helps prevent leaks.

Check And Replace The Cabin Air Filter

Your car’s cabin air filter traps dust, pollen, and debris. A clogged filter reduces airflow and forces the AC system to work harder. Replace the filter every 15,000 to 30,000 miles, or sooner if you notice poor airflow or musty smells.

Keep The Condenser Clean

The condenser sits in front of your radiator and removes heat from the refrigerant. Dirt, leaves, or bugs can block airflow and reduce cooling performance. Rinse the condenser gently with a garden hose or bring your vehicle in for a professional cleaning.

Use The Recirculation Mode

When driving in hot weather, turn on the recirculation mode. This setting cools already-cooled air inside the cabin instead of pulling in warm air from outside. Your system cools the car faster and uses less energy.

Don’t Ignore Strange Smells Or Noises
